Surveillance and Media streaming..?
I have as-5104t model and my main use is for media streaming but now i also want to connect network surveillance camera and use the nas as a home security my question is how much power the surveillance app and day to day use is taking from the nas will my media streaming will be affected...?

Re: Surveillance and Media streaming..?
Hi Shaym,
For sure there will be some loading on NAS device for working as two roll.
The resource needs for running the Surveillance Center is depends on how many camera(s) that you are going to connect with.
I will suggest you to do the live test of your configuration (both Surveillance and media streaming) to get the actual performance.
